Description: The Grundfos DMH range is a series of extremely strong, robust pumps for applications requiring a reliable dosing and high-pressure capability, such as process engineering. The DMH 28x has been especially designed for high-pressure applications from 50 up to 200 bar. The range is highly
- Housing Material: Aluminum
- Maximum Discharge Pressure: 725 to 2901 psi
- Maximum Discharge Flow: 6.60E-4 to 6.6 GPM
- Pump Type: Dosing Pumps, Injection Pumps

Supplier: OMEGA Engineering, Inc.
Description: The FPUDT1500 Series injector pumps feature a heavy-duty cartridge valve pumphead made of injection-molded polypropylene. The pump includes double-sealed PVDF cartridge valve fittings, FKM O-ring seals, ceramic ball checks, Hastelloy C valve springs, and a PTFE/EPDM diaphragm.
- Discharge Size: 0.2500 inch
- Housing Material: Plastic
- Maximum Discharge Pressure: 70 to 125 psi
- Maximum Discharge Flow: 0.0058 to 0.0832 GPM
